Commonly used terms/acronyms
Special Programs
ASP - Adaptive Skills Program
LS - Life Skills
LAC - Learning Assistance Centre
DE-LAC - Development Education - Learning Assistance Centre
ECLC - Early Childhood Language Centre
PLC - Primary Language Centre
ILC - Intermediate Language Centre
SEC - Special Education Centre
ECBTP - Early Childhood Behaviour Treatment Program
CODE - Community Oriented Development Education
ISEP - Integrated Special Education Program
CAP - Community Access Program: Life Skills
IPSA - Interdivisional Program for Students with Autism
D-HOH - Deaf and Hard of Hearing
AP - Autism Program
TAP - Treatment and Academic Program
EYBC - Early Years Behaviour Centre
Educationese
IEP - Individual Education Plan
AEP - Adapted Educational Plan
CAP - Comprehensive Assessment Program
ESL - English as a Second Language
A - Adapted (student program)
I - Individualized (student program)
M - Modified (student program)
ASL - American Sign Language
SSS - Student Support Services
ITP - Individual Transition Plan
IBP - Individual Behaviour Plan
MH - Mental Health
CRI - Community Referenced Instruction
AAC - Alternative Augmentative Communication
MEY - Manitoba Education & Youth (student number)
MAYET - Student Information System
PATH - Planning Alternative Tomorrows with Hope
LI - Low Incidence
NVCI - Non-Violent Crisis Intervention
HCP - Health Care Plan

Professions/Occupations/Positions
SSW - School Social Work
SLP - Speech Language Pathologist
OT - Occupational Therapy
PT - Physiotherapy
ASD - Area Service Director
PHN - Public Health Nurse
NE - Nurse Educator
CLO - Community Liaison Officer
TA - Teacher Assistant
EA - Educational Assistant
IT - Interpreter - Tutor
CT - Classroom Teacher
RT - Resource Teacher
SERT - Special Education Resource Teacher
VP - Vice-Principal
CTP - Community Transition Program (worker)
Syndromes and Conditions
PDD - Pervasive Development Delay
FAS - Fetal Alcohol Syndrome
FAE - Fetal Alcohol Effects
FASD - Fetal Alcohol Spectrum Disorder
ARND - Alcohol Related Neurological Disorder
LD - Learning Disability
EBD - Emotionally Behaviourally Disorder
ODD - Oppositional Defiant Disorder
ADD - Attention Deficit Disorder
ADHD -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der
OCD - Obsessive Compulsive Disorder
MH - Multiple Handicap
Agencies/Organizations/Departments
CGC - Child Guidance Clinic
DCD - Department of Communication Disorders (CGC)
SMD - Society for Manitobans with Disabilities
MSD - Manitoba School for the Deaf
MATC - Manitoba Adolescent Treatment Centre
CCATS - Community Child and Adolescent Treatment Service (MATC)
MYS - Macdonald Youth Services
CFS - Child and Family Services
FS - Family Services
CSS - Children’s Special Services (Family Services)
AS - Adult Services
AFM - Addictions Foundation of Manitoba
HSC - Health Sciences Centre
CDC - Child Development Clinic (HSC)
CADEC - Clinic for Alcohol and Drug Exposed Children (HSC)
ACL - Association for Community Living
MECY - Manitoba Education, Citizenship and Youth
CEC - Council for Exceptional Children
CNIB - Canadian National Institute for the Blind
STS - School Therapy Services
ESS - Education Support Services (St. James School Division)
MTS - Manitoba Teachers’ Society
WTA - Winnipeg Teachers’ Association
WANTE - Winnipeg Association of Non-Teaching Employees
WPVPA - Winnipeg Principals’ and Vice-Principals’ Association
AAA - Aboriginal Academic Achievement
